Planul a e\u015fuat, dar <i>Turtle<\/i> reu\u015fise s\u0103 ajung\u0103 nedetectat la vasul inamic, ar\u0103t\u00e2nd c\u0103 submarinele puteau fi folosite \u00een r\u0103zboi. <i>Turtle<\/i> era propulsat de un b\u0103rbat care pedala o elice. G\u0103sirea unui mijloc potrivit de ac\u0163ionare a submarinelor nu a fost un lucru u\u015for. Motoarele electrice pentru b\u0103rci fuseser\u0103 concepute p\u00e2n\u0103 \u00een anii 1830 \u015fi erau ideale pentru ac\u0163ionarea unui vas submersibil pentru c\u0103 nu eliminau gaze \u015fi nu consumau oxigen. Totu\u015fi, motoarele electrice nu au adus r\u0103spunsul complet, pentru c\u0103 bateriile necesare se desc\u0103rcau cur\u00e2nd. \u00cen anii 1860 s<\/span><span lang=\"FR\">&#8211;<\/span><span lang=\"RO\">au conceput baterii electrice re\u00eenc\u0103rcabile numite acumulatoare sau baterii de acumulatoare \u015fi dinamuri capabile s\u0103 le re\u00eencarce. Motorul putea fi ac\u0163ionat \u00een timp ce vasul era la suprafa\u0163\u0103, dar, \u00eenainte de scufundare, echipajul trebuia s\u0103 etan\u015feze co\u015ful \u015fi s\u0103 \u00eenchid\u0103 boilerele. Aceasta provoca o \u00eent\u00e2rziere inacceptabil\u0103 pentru un vas militar care trebuia s\u0103 se scufunde brusc pentru a evita inamicul. De asemenea, c\u0103ldura rezidual\u0103 de la boilere ridica temperatura la nivele insuportabile.<\/span><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\"><span style=\"font-size: small;\"><span lang=\"RO\">&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p; R\u0103spunsul p\u0103rea s\u0103 fie motorul cu benzin\u0103, de\u015fi un dezavantaj grav al acestuia este faptul c\u0103 aburii combustibilului volatil pot exploda u\u015for. Aceste ambarca\u0163ii erau lungi de 19,3 m cu o raz\u0103 (l\u0103\u0163ime) de 3,6 m. \u00cen timp ce erau la suprafa\u0163\u0103, un motor cu benzin\u0103 ac\u0163iona un dinam care \u00eenc\u0103rca bateriile electrice. Acest motor propulsa de asemenea vasul la suprafa\u0163\u0103, d\u00e2ndu<\/span><span lang=\"FR\">-I<\/span><span lang=\"RO\"> o vitez\u0103 maxim\u0103 de 12 noduri. C\u00e2nd era scufundat, dinamul func\u0163iona ca motor ac\u0163ionat de bateriile electrice. Aceasta d\u0103dea vasului o vitez\u0103 subacvatic\u0103 de p\u00e2n\u0103 la 8 noduri.<\/span><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\">\n<\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"margin-left: 0in; text-align: justify; text-indent: 0in;\"><span style=\"font-size: small;\"><span lang=\"RO\" style=\"font-family: Wingdings;\">\u00a7<span style=\"font-family: &quot;Times New Roman&quot;; font-size-adjust: none; font-stretch: normal; font-style: normal; font-variant: normal; font-weight: normal; line-height: normal;\">&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p; <\/span><\/span><b><span lang=\"RO\">Energia Diesel<\/span><\/b><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\">\n<\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\"><span style=\"font-size: small;\"><span lang=\"RO\">\u00cen cele din urm\u0103, totu\u015fi, motoarele Diesel au \u00eenlocuit motoarele cu benzin\u0103 la submarine. La \u00eenceput, propulsia la suprafa\u0163\u0103 se f\u0103cea prin ac\u0163ionare direct\u0103 de la motoarele Diesel ale vasului. Mai t\u00e2rziu, s<\/span><span lang=\"FR\">&#8211;<\/span><span lang=\"RO\">au introdus submarine cu ac\u0163ionare Diesel<\/span><span lang=\"FR\">-electric\u0103. \u00cen acest tip de vas, motoarele electrice sunt folosite at\u00e2t sub ap\u0103, c\u00e2t \u015fi la suprafa\u0163\u0103, dar se folosesc \u015fi generatoare electrice ac\u0163ionate de motoare Diesel pentru a le ac\u0163iona \u015fi pentru a \u00eenc\u0103rca bateriile.<\/span><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\"><span style=\"font-size: small;\"><span lang=\"FR\">\u00cen 1943, germanii au introdus \u201c<\/span><span lang=\"RO\">\u0163eava de respira\u0163ie<\/span><span lang=\"FR\">\u201d<\/span><span lang=\"RO\">. Aceasta era un tub con\u0163in\u00e2nd \u0163evile de admisie \u015fi de evacuare ale motorului. Un submarin putea s\u0103 r\u0103m\u00e2n\u0103 sub suprafa\u0163\u0103 \u015fi, cu \u201c\u0163eava de respira\u0163ie\u201d ie\u015find din ap\u0103, s\u0103 \u00ee\u015fi porneasc\u0103 motoarele pentru a-\u015fi re\u00eenc\u0103rca bateriile electrice. Func\u0163ion\u00e2nd astfel, submarinele erau extrem de greu de detectat de inamic.<\/span><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\"><span style=\"font-size: small;\"><span lang=\"RO\">O revolu\u0163ie \u00een construc\u0163ia de submarine a avut loc \u00een 1955. Flota Militar\u0103 SUA a lansat USS <i>Nautilus <\/i>\u2013 primul submarin cu propulsie nuclear\u0103. Prin acest proces se divid nucleele atomice, eliber\u00e2nd cantit\u0103\u0163i mari de c\u0103ldur\u0103. Un lichid de r\u0103cire extrage c\u0103ldura din reactor \u015fi o transfer\u0103 la apa dintr<\/span><span lang=\"FR\">&#8211;<\/span><span lang=\"RO\">un boiler. Apa fierbe, gener\u00e2nd aburi, trecu\u0163i apoi \u00een turbinele de propulsie principale \u015fi \u00een turbine legate la generatoare electrice. C\u0103ldura transform\u0103 apa \u00een aburi. Apoi, aburii rotesc turbinele care ac\u0163ioneaz\u0103 elicele.<\/span><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\">\n<\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"margin-left: 0in; text-align: justify; text-indent: 0in;\"><span style=\"font-size: small;\"><span lang=\"RO\" style=\"font-family: Wingdings;\">\u00a7<span style=\"font-family: &quot;Times New Roman&quot;; font-size-adjust: none; font-stretch: normal; font-style: normal; font-variant: normal; font-weight: normal; line-height: normal;\">&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p; <\/span><\/span><b><span lang=\"RO\">V\u00e2n\u0103toare<\/span><\/b><b>&#8211;<\/b><b><span lang=\"RO\">distrug\u0103toare<\/span><\/b><span lang=\"RO\"><\/span><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\">\n<\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\"><span style=\"font-size: small;\"><span lang=\"RO\">Submarinele cu propulsie nuclear\u0103 sunt foarte costisitoare \u015fi doar flotele militare ale celor mai bogate \u0163\u0103ri \u015fi le pot permite. Ele sunt de dou\u0103 tipuri. Submarinele nucleare v\u00e2n\u0103toare-distrug\u0103toare, cunoscute ca SSN-uri, se&nbsp; folosesc la urm\u0103rirea \u015fi la distrugerea navelor \u015fi a submarinelor inamice. Ele sunt dotate cu sonar sensibil pentru a detecta <\/span><span lang=\"FR\">\u201csemn\u0103tura sonor\u0103\u201d unic\u0103, un sunet de identificare, a unui vas inamic. Operatorii de sonar pricepu\u0163i pot s\u0103 identifice multe vase pur \u015fi simplu dup\u0103 tipul de zgomot pe care \u00eel fac. Acesta este \u00een mare parte determinat de viteza cu care se rote\u015fte elicea \u015fi de num\u0103rul de pale pe care \u00eel are aceasta. Indiferent c\u00e2t de silen\u0163ios ar fi un submarin, de obicei, el poate fi detectat prin folosirea unui sistem sonor activ. Acesta transmite unde sonore prin ap\u0103 \u015fi recep\u0163ioneaz\u0103 ecourile, inclusiv pe cele provocate de submarine.<\/span><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\"><span style=\"font-size: small;\"><span lang=\"FR\">SSN-<\/span><span lang=\"RO\">ul rusesc clasa Alfa, cunoscut sub numele de <\/span><span lang=\"FR\">\u201cpe\u015fti\u015forul auriu\u201d, se poate scufunda la 700 m \u015fi poate s\u0103 ating\u0103 o vitez\u0103 maxim\u0103 de 110 km\/<\/span><span lang=\"RO\">h. Aceste vase, cunoscute ca SSBN<\/span><span lang=\"FR\">&#8211;<\/span><span lang=\"RO\">uri, pot lansa proiectile pe sub ap\u0103, pentru a lovi \u0163inte la mii de kilometri dep\u0103rtare. SSBN<\/span><span lang=\"FR\">&#8211;<\/span><span lang=\"RO\">uri se afl\u0103 \u00een func\u0163iune \u00een SUA, Rusia, Marea Britanie, Fran\u0163a \u015fi China. Capacitatea SSBN-urilor de a evita detectarea, r\u0103m\u00e2n\u00e2nd sub ap\u0103 luni \u00eentregi dac\u0103 este necesar, la protejeaz\u0103 de atacul nuclear \u2013 un mare avantaj fa\u0163\u0103 de punctele de lansare a proiectilelor pe uscat. Dac\u0103 un inamic lanseaz\u0103 un atac cu arme nucleare, SSBN<\/span><span lang=\"FR\">&#8211;<\/span><span lang=\"RO\">urile pot contraataca devastator. Aceasta le face foarte eficiente \u00een \u0163inerea la distan\u0163\u0103 a inamicilor. SSBN<\/span><span lang=\"FR\">&#8211;<\/span><span lang=\"RO\">urile include cele mai mari submarine din lume <\/span><span lang=\"FR\">\u2013<\/span><span lang=\"RO\"> clasa Typhoon ruseasc\u0103, lung\u0103 de 170 m.<\/span><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\"><span style=\"font-size: small;\"><span lang=\"RO\">\u00cen era submarinelor cu propulsie nuclear\u0103, submarinele Diesel-electrice au \u00eenc\u0103 un rol important. C\u00e2nd se preg\u0103te\u015fte de scufundare, un submarin \u00ee\u015fi umple cu ap\u0103 tancurile de imersiune p\u00e2n\u0103 c\u00e2nd vasul devine neutru din punct de vedere al portan\u0163ei. Aceasta \u00eenseamn\u0103 c\u0103 densitatea medie a vasului este aceea\u015fi cu a apei din jurul s\u0103u, adic\u0103 vasul nu plute\u015fte \u015fi nici nu se scufund\u0103, ci doar \u201cst\u0103\u201d \u00een ap\u0103. Pentru ca submarinul s\u0103 coboare, el este ghidat \u00een jos cu ajutorul unor suprafe\u0163e de imersiune. Acestea func\u0163ioneaz\u0103 ca ni\u015fte c\u00e2rme, cu deosebirea c\u0103 ele controleaz\u0103 mi\u015fcarea de sus-jos a vasului, \u015fi nu dintr-o parte \u00een alta.<\/span><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\"><span style=\"font-size: small;\"><span lang=\"RO\">&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p; Dac\u0103 un submarin trebiue s\u0103 fac\u0103 o scurt\u0103 vizit\u0103 la suprafa\u0163\u0103, el urc\u0103 pur \u015fi simplu orient\u00e2ndu-\u015fi \u00een sus suprafe\u0163ele de imersiune. Pentru a se \u00eentoarce la suprafa\u0163\u0103 pentru o perioad\u0103 mai lung\u0103, un submarin folose\u015fte \u00een mod normal are comprimat pentru a expulza apa din tancurile sale de imersiune.<\/span><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\"><span style=\"font-size: small;\"><span lang=\"RO\">&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p; Un submarin nuclear poate r\u0103m\u00e2ne sub ap\u0103 luni \u00een \u015fir, de aceea trebuie s\u0103 con\u0163in\u0103 depozite mari de hran\u0103. Este esen\u0163ial\u0103 \u015fi prezen\u0163a unui sistem de climatizare. Acesta men\u0163ine aerul la o temperatur\u0103 confortabil\u0103, \u00eenl\u0103tur\u0103 dioxidul de carbon expirat de oameni \u015fi \u00eel \u00eenlocuie\u015fte cu oxigen. Oxigenul este produs la bord prin folosirea unui curent electric pentru a decompune apa m\u0103rii \u00een componentele sale principale \u2013 hidrogen \u015fi oxigen. Apele reziduale se depoziteaz\u0103 \u00een rezervoare, care se pompeaz\u0103 \u00een ap\u0103 din c\u00e2nd \u00een c\u00e2nd.<\/span><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\"><span style=\"font-size: small;\"><span lang=\"RO\">&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p; Apa m\u0103rii se distileaz\u0103 pentru a asigura echipajului ap\u0103 de b\u0103ut. Apa s\u0103rat\u0103 a m\u0103rii se fierbe, aburii produ\u015fi se r\u0103cesc pentru a fi transforma\u0163i \u00een ap\u0103 pur\u0103, str\u00e2ns\u0103 apoi \u00een alt recipient. Sarea \u015fi alte impurit\u0103\u0163i r\u0103m\u00e2n \u00een boiler.<\/span><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\">\n<\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"margin-left: 0in; text-align: justify; text-indent: 0in;\"><span style=\"font-size: small;\"><span lang=\"RO\" style=\"font-family: Wingdings;\">\u00a7<span style=\"font-family: &quot;Times New Roman&quot;; font-size-adjust: none; font-stretch: normal; font-style: normal; font-variant: normal; font-weight: normal; line-height: normal;\">&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p; <\/span><\/span><b><span lang=\"RO\">Naviga\u0163ia<\/span><\/b><span lang=\"RO\"><\/span><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\">\n<\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\"><span style=\"font-size: small;\"><span lang=\"RO\">&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p; Unele dintre primele periscoape (tuburi de observare) folosite la submarine erau simple \u015fi grosolane, proiect\u00e2nd o imagine r\u0103sturnat\u0103 a m\u0103rii pe un ecran din sticl\u0103 mat\u0103.<\/span><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\"><span style=\"font-size: small;\"><span lang=\"RO\">&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p; Mai t\u00e2rziu s-au introdus aparaturi sofisticate pentru a da navigatorilor posibilitatea de a examina \u00een detaliu cerul, marea \u015fi fundul m\u0103rii. C\u00e2nd o torpil\u0103 ajunge \u00een zona \u0163int\u0103, ea este preluat\u0103 de mecanisme de ghidare preprogramate, care se orienteaz\u0103 dup\u0103 sunetul elicei, magnetismul carcaselor \u015fi alte perturba\u0163ii subacvatice.<\/span><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\"><span style=\"font-size: small;\"><span lang=\"RO\">&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p; Proiectilele de croazier\u0103 pot fi lansate de deasupra apei sau de sub ap\u0103. Acestea se men\u0163in aproape de suprafa\u0163a valurilor, sub nivelul radar, p\u00e2n\u0103 c\u00e2nd \u00ee\u015fi lovesc \u0163inta. Proiectilele de croazier\u0103 ale submarinelor au o raz\u0103 de ac\u0163iune de p\u00e2n\u0103 la 400 km. Principalele arme purtate de SSBN-uri sunt rachetele intercontinentale (ICBM-uri) cu focoase nucleare. Acestea includ Polaris (raz\u0103 de ac\u0163iune de circa 4500 km), Poseidon (4800 km) \u015fi Trident (7200 km).<\/span><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\">\n<\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"margin-left: 0in; text-align: justify; text-indent: 0in;\"><span style=\"font-size: small;\"><span lang=\"RO\" style=\"font-family: Wingdings;\">\u00a7<span style=\"font-family: &quot;Times New Roman&quot;; font-size-adjust: none; font-stretch: normal; font-style: normal; font-variant: normal; font-weight: normal; line-height: normal;\">&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p; <\/span><\/span><b><span lang=\"RO\">Pericole<\/span><\/b><span lang=\"RO\"><\/span><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\">\n<\/div>\n<div style=\"text-align: justify;\"><\/div>\n<h4 style=\"text-align: justify;\"><span style=\"font-size: small;\"><span lang=\"RO\">&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p; Cel mai grav lucru care se poate \u00eent\u00e2mpla unui submarin este avarierea carcasei. Aceasta este una dintre cele mai mari temeri ale echipajului. Carcasa este \u00eemp\u0103r\u0163it\u0103 \u00een compartimente etan\u015fe, astfel \u00eenc\u00e2t doar sec\u0163iunile direct avariate vor fi inundate de ap\u0103. Dac\u0103 sunt inundate prea multe sec\u0163iuni, submarinul se va scufunda. Un alt pericol este izbucnirea unui incendiu \u00een compartimentul ma\u015finilor. Membrii echipajelor submarinelor britanice avariate folosesc o vest\u0103 de salvare asem\u0103n\u0103toare cu o glug\u0103 pentru a urca la suprafa\u0163\u0103. C\u00e2nd intr\u0103 \u00een turnul de salvare, membrul echipajului \u00ee\u015fi umfl\u0103 vesta conect\u00e2nd-o la un \u015ftu\u0163 de alimentare cu aer. <\/span><span lang=\"FR\">Apoi, o dat\u0103 inundat\u0103, camera se deschide \u015fi membrul echipajului pur \u015fi simplu urc\u0103 liber la suprafa\u0163\u0103, respir\u00e2nd normal \u00een interiorul vestei de salvare.<\/span><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\"><span style=\"font-size: small;\"><span lang=\"FR\">&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p;&nbsp; Echipajul unui submarin e\u015fuat la ad\u00e2ncimile extreme ale oceanului nu se poate retrage prin aceast\u0103 metod\u0103, deoarece corpul uman nu rezist\u0103 la presiunea mare a apei. Singura cale de sc\u0103pare este prin intermediul unui submarin \u00een miniatur\u0103 numit submersibil. Flota Militar\u0103 SUA \u015fi Flota Militar\u0103 Regal\u0103 a Marii Britanii sunt ambele dotate cu submersibile de salvare. LR5, un tip folosit de flota militar\u0103 britanic\u0103, este cobor\u00e2t \u00een ap\u0103 de pe un vas de la suprafa\u0163\u0103 \u015fi apoi ghidat spre submarinul aflat \u00een sinistru maritim. Un co\u015f metalic, numit lizier\u0103 de transfer, se potrive\u015fte la trapa de urgen\u0163\u0103 a submarinului \u015fi asigur\u0103 echipajului o cale de a trece \u00een submersibil pentru c\u0103l\u0103toria \u00eenapoi la suprafa\u0163\u0103.<\/span><\/span><\/div>\n<div style=\"text-align: justify;\"><\/div>\n<div style=\"text-align: justify;\">\n<\/div>\n","protected":false},"excerpt":{"rendered":"<p>Primele submarine erau b\u0103rci subacvatice cu v\u00e2sle, f\u0103cute din lemn \u015fi din piele. \u00cen prezent, submarinul nuclear este o ma\u015fin\u0103 militar\u0103 puternic\u0103, capabil\u0103 s\u0103 parcurg\u0103 peste 500000 km cu doar 5 kg de combustibil.
